Oh yeah, the tone was different, but on reflection the stories are very similar. Each deals with an aging warrior confronted by an enemy attacking him on his home turf when he is less than his former amazing self, and in each story the hero "dies" and has to rediscover himself.
In both stories the enemy is someone with a grudge from the past.
Gotta say I think Dame Judy Dench was given a much better part to play than Michael Caine.
